WebMar 21, 2024 · Control of the center (normally the 4 central squares, but it can be expanded to 16): if you control the center you limit the mobility of the opposing pieces, and you get more space with your pieces. It is a key objective in the opening. Position of a Botvinnik's game. where you can see the power of the center control.
